美文网首页
【差不多0基础教程】使用Blender和Unity创建一个简单L

【差不多0基础教程】使用Blender和Unity创建一个简单L

作者: 吃豆腐不吐豆腐皮 | 来源:发表于2019-05-18 17:56 被阅读0次

本文使用unity2019.1和Blender2.79。

这是我的一个的练习,主要是为了熟悉Blender和Unity如何使用fbx文件。Blender这边的操作使用我会尽量描述清楚。先看下这节要做什么 image.png

那么废话不多说直接开始。

首先从Blender开始,Shirft+A建立一个立方体, image.png 建立成功后,你会看到一个立方体位于坐标系中间 image.png 按鼠标中键并拖动可以旋转视角,按住Shirft的同时按住鼠标中键拖动可以移动画面,直接滚动鼠标中键可以放大缩小视角。接下来我们给他一个名字。界面右侧‘大纲视图’如图 image.png 双击红框处的Cube字样,命名为Ground,那么接下来我就称呼我们新建的那个立方体为Ground了。
右键选中用户视图中的Ground(也就是那个新建的立方体),按Tab键进入编辑模式,你应该可以看到整个立方体变成了黄色,如图 image.png 从红框处也可以看出,你现在已经进入了“Ground”的“编辑模式”。
按A取消物体的选中(再按一次可以全选)。按Ctrl+R(环切),把鼠标移到Ground垂直的线附近会出现紫色的线,如图 image.png 伴随着鼠标中键的滚动会出现更多的线,这里我们需要两根线,点左键确认选择。这时候线变成了白色,你可以上下移动我们把线移动到差不多这个位置 image.png 然后再按左键以确定操作。这时候应该会看到这样 image.png ,按A取消选中,然后按住Alt键同时鼠标右键点击我们新建的第一条线,即可选中这根线所在的整个一圈线 image.png 左键拖动上图上蓝色的箭头,即可让整个圈沿着z轴进行移动,调整到你满意的位置。然后按A取消选择,按住Alt键右键选中刚才我们创建的第二根线,如图 image.png 我们也要移动这根线,但换一个操作方式移动,按G后不要点击鼠标,你可以移动鼠标看看,这就是移动选中物,那么接下来按Z,就可以让选中物沿着Z轴进行移动,那么让我们移动到如图的位置 image.png 然后我们对它进行缩放,按S键就可以了 image.png 接下来对它赋予材质,首先注意编辑器窗口中间上方,把渲染模式调成‘Blender渲染 ’ image.png 然后我们在右侧的属性栏里切换到‘材质’分栏,如图中的箭头 image.png 打开‘材质’分栏之后,点击下方红框的‘新建’出现下图内容 image.png 点击箭头所指的地方点击下,出现调色盘,选择你喜欢的颜色 image.png 点击调色盘外面就可以退出颜色设置,然后按Ctrl加Tab键出现 image.png ,我们选择“面”,可以看到我们的Ground变成了这样子 image.png 我们把Ground上半部分给选中,我们先用笨办法来操作下,按住Shift的同时鼠标右键去选中我们要的面,中间旋转别忘记 GIF.gif
操作完毕后,我们再回到右侧的材质栏目 image.png 如图中箭头所示,我们点击这个加号,再添加一个材质,重复上面的操作,我们给这个材质另外一个颜色
image.png 接下来这个操作可以让你把颜色赋值给我们选中的面,点击‘指定’即可。 GIF1.gif 这样一个简单的模型就完成了,不过有个小收尾,我们把刚才建立的两个材质重新命名一下,同样是双击修改 GIF3.gif 我们再按一次Tab键退出‘编辑模式’,进入‘物体模式’。确保你已经选中了Ground,可以选按一下A,保证Ground没有橙色的圈包裹,然后再右键点击Ground,看到橙色的框包裹着Ground。 image.png
接下来我们要把文件导出为FBX image.png
然后做下角出现保存界面,左下角把‘选定的物体’和‘Apply Transform’给勾上。 image.png
在画面右侧选择需要导出的位置,然后按‘导出FBX’即可。

接下来就到了Unity这边,描述就会快很多了。
创建一个场景,把Blender生成导出的FBX导入到Unity中,并拖入到场景内。这时候就会看到Ground带着颜色,出现在了场景内。接下来就是调整调整角度,颜色什么的,让整体效果看起来好点。

那么第一节就到这里结束了,下一节我们将对这个Ground进行Low Poly化,并且使用贴图的方式,而不是使用材质的颜色。下一节见。see you :)

相关文章

网友评论

      本文标题:【差不多0基础教程】使用Blender和Unity创建一个简单L

      本文链接:https://www.haomeiwen.com/subject/lvutzqtx.html